  • @alex_harnar_618
    @alex_harnar_618 2 роки тому +1

    There were 4 samples in the song: ‘Intergalactic’ by the Beastie Boys. (1998)
    ---------------------------
    1. ‘Prelude in C# Minor‘ - Les Baxter (1968) (Which is the Organ sounding Moog Machine used throughout the song right when the first verse comes into play.
    --------------------------
    2. ‘Love Is Blue (L'Amour Est Bleu)’ - The Jazz Crusaders (1968) (Which is the jazzy bass riff used at the bridge of the song.
    ----------------------------
    3. ‘Hang on in There‘ - The Stovall Sisters (1971) (Which are the vocals saying the line: ‘Do It!’ During the bridge of the song and right before the song ends.
    ----------------------------
    4. ‘The New Style’ - Beastie Boys (1986) (Which is the where the line: “mmmm...DROP?!” originally came from
    ---------------------------
